Laravel is a PHP framework based on MVC(Model view controller) architectural pattern. Laravel was created by Taylor Otwell. Laravel is an important framework for PHP and offers a standardized feature packed platform for building high performing web applications.
The MVC pattern of laravel ensures clarity of logic and presentation. This architecture support helps in improving the performance, allowing better documentation, and has multiple built-in functions.Laravel simulates normal user behaviour for testing to get the most out of the web application database structure can be easily migrated without having to re-write all the codes of the application. This is very helpful as one does not lose any bunch of codes due to this. Schema builder in Laravel helps in creating database tables, columns and index swiftly without using up any codes or scripts
laravel possesses a well-fabricated toolbox that allows writing fewer codes that result in less risk of error. By using this popular PHP framework, website app developers can build applications with greater productivity and value, such as managing guiding principles, side effects, etc.
Laravel development is a tool needed for large and powerful applications. Developers can create their own infrastructure specifically designed for their application through Laravel development.Laravel speeds up the development process provide very secure authentication tools and enable dynamic use all around.
Let’s find features of PHP Laravel Framework that make it popular among developers
It has its inbuilt lightweight templates that help to create layouts using dynamic content seeding. It has multiple widgets incorporating CSS and JS code with solid structures. The templates of laravel frameworks are designed to create a simple layout with distinctive sections.
It is a built-in tool which allows performing the repetitive programming tasks that many developers avoid performing manually. It is used to create the database structure, a skeleton code, and build their migration that becomes easy-to-manage the database system.Developers can create their own command and do convenient things with it.
It includes a simple PHP Active Record implementation. It allows the web app developers to issue database queries with PHP syntax rather than writing SQL code.Every table in the database possesses a corresponding Model through which the developer interacts
It has its Object Oriented libraries as well as many other pre-installed libraries. One of the preinstalled libraries is an Authentication library which is easy-to-implement and has many latest features, such as checking active users, Bcrypt hashing, password reset, CSRF protection, and encryption.
laravel includes as an optional package, provides simplified mechanisms for authentication with different OAuth providers, including Facebook, Twitter, Google, GitHub and Bitbucket.
It defines a relationship between the links and routes, making it possible for later changes to routes to be automatically propagated into relevant links. When the links are created by using names of existing routes, the appropriate uniform resource identifiers are automatically created by Laravel.
It is capable of running many tests to ensure that new changes done by programmers do not unexpectedly break anything in the web application. Laravel is considered to have stable releases in the industry as it is careful of the known failures.
Hiring good developers is always a hard thing to do. You need to be sure that the person you hire is qualified, has a set of communicative skills and can be a good fit for your team. But how to do it right when it comes to Laravel developers. We listed you the top Laravel companies around the world that can bring you better services.